Our verdict is Uncertain significance. Variant got 1 ACMG points: 2P and 1B. PM1BP4
The NM_000899.5(KITLG):c.629A>G(p.Asp210Gly)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000149 in 1,612,564 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. D210Y) has been classified as Benign.

This sequence change replaces aspartic acid, which is acidic and polar, with glycine, which is neutral and non-polar, at codon 210 of the KITLG protein (p.Asp210Gly). This variant is present in population databases (rs373521411, gnomAD 0.02%). This variant has not been reported in the literature in individuals affected with KITLG-related conditions. ClinVar contains an entry for this variant (Variation ID: 1325956). Invitae Evidence Mod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) indicates that this missense variant is not expected to disrupt KITLG protein function with a negative predictive value of 80%. In summary, the available evidence is currently insufficient to determine the role of this variant in disease. Therefore, it has been classified as a Variant of Uncertain Significance. -

The c.629A>G (p.D210G) alteration is located in exon 7 (coding exon 7) of the KITLG gene. This alteration results from a A to G substitution at nucleotide position 629, causing the aspartic acid (D) at amino acid position 210 to be replaced by a glycine (G).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
